Understanding the Risks of Falls in Seniors

Falls can have a significant impact on the health and well-being of seniors. Understanding the consequences of falls and the common causes behind them is essential for effective fall prevention strategies.

The Impact of Falls on Seniors

Falls can have severe consequences for seniors, both physically and emotionally. They can result in injuries such as fractures, sprains, and head trauma, which may require hospitalization and rehabilitation. The recovery process can be challenging and may lead to a loss of independence and reduced quality of life.

Fear of falling can also have a profound psychological impact on seniors. It can lead to a decrease in physical activity and social engagement, which can further contribute to a decline in overall health and well-being. It's crucial to address the fear of falling and take proactive steps to prevent falls to preserve balance and independence in seniors.

Common Causes of Falls

Understanding the common causes of falls in seniors can help identify potential risk factors and implement appropriate preventive measures. Some of the common causes of falls include:

  1. Muscle weakness and balance issues: Age-related muscle weakness and loss of balance can make seniors more susceptible to falls. Engaging in regular exercise and strength training can help improve muscle strength and balance, reducing the risk of falls.
  2. Environmental hazards: Hazards in the home environment, such as slippery floors, poor lighting, cluttered pathways, and loose rugs, can increase the risk of falls. Making home modifications and improving lighting and visibility can create a safer living environment for seniors.
  3. Medication side effects: Certain medications can cause dizziness, drowsiness, and impaired coordination, increasing the risk of falls. Seniors should regularly review their medications with their healthcare providers and discuss potential side effects and interactions. Open communication with healthcare providers is essential in managing medication-related fall risks.
  4. Footwear and clothing choices: Wearing improper footwear, such as slippery or ill-fitting shoes, can contribute to falls. Seniors should opt for well-fitting, supportive shoes with non-slip soles to improve stability. Loose or long clothing can also pose a tripping hazard and should be avoided.

By understanding the impact of falls on seniors and recognizing the common causes, steps can be taken to prevent falls and promote the safety and well-being of seniors. Implementing strategies to address these risks, such as regular exercise, home modifications, medication management, and appropriate footwear choices, can significantly reduce the likelihood of falls and their associated consequences. 

Creating a Safe Environment

When it comes to preventing falls in seniors, creating a safe environment plays a crucial role. By making necessary home modifications and improving lighting and visibility, you can significantly reduce the risk of falls and promote safety for seniors.

Home Modifications for Fall Prevention

Making specific modifications to the home can greatly enhance fall prevention for seniors. Here are some key areas to focus on:

Remove Hazards

  • Keep walkways clear of clutter, ensuring that there are no obstacles or tripping hazards.
  • Secure loose rugs or carpets with non-slip backing or remove them altogether.
  • Ensure that floor surfaces are even and free from any loose or damaged tiles or floorboards.

Install Grab Bars and Handrails

  • Install grab bars and handrails in key areas such as bathrooms and staircases to provide support and stability.
  • Ensure that these fixtures are securely mounted and can bear the weight of the individual.

Improve Bathroom Safety

  • Use non-slip mats in the bathtub or shower to prevent slipping.
  • Install a raised toilet seat or grab bars near the toilet to assist with sitting and standing.

For additional guidance on fall prevention at home, consider consulting resources such as preventing falls in the elderly at home.

Lighting and Visibility Improvements

Insufficient lighting and poor visibility can increase the risk of falls. By improving lighting conditions, you can enhance safety for seniors. Consider the following:

Adequate Lighting

  • Ensure that all hallways, staircases, and common areas are well-lit.
  • Install bright, energy-efficient bulbs in areas where seniors spend significant time.
  • Use nightlights in bedrooms, hallways, and bathrooms to provide visibility during nighttime.

Easy Access to Light Switches

  • Make sure light switches are easily accessible, placed at a convenient height and within reach from bed or seating areas.
  • Consider installing motion sensor lights in areas that are frequently used during the night.

Contrast and Visibility

  • Increase contrast between surfaces, such as steps and flooring, to improve depth perception and reduce the risk of tripping.
  • Use contrasting colors for furniture, handrails, and walls to make them more visible.

By implementing these home modifications and improving lighting conditions, you can help seniors navigate their living spaces safely. Maintaining Physical Health

One of the key strategies to prevent falls in seniors is to focus on maintaining physical health. Regular exercise and strength training, as well as balance and coordination exercises, play a crucial role in enhancing overall stability and reducing the risk of falls.

Regular Exercise and Strength Training

Engaging in regular exercise and strength training is important for seniors to maintain muscle strength, flexibility, and coordination. These activities help improve overall balance and stability, reducing the likelihood of falls.

Exercise programs for seniors should include a combination of cardiovascular exercises, strength training, and flexibility exercises. Cardiovascular exercises, such as brisk walking or swimming, promote heart health and improve overall stamina. Strength training exercises, using resistance bands or light weights, help build muscle strength. Additionally, flexibility exercises, such as yoga or stretching routines, enhance joint mobility and reduce stiffness.

To ensure safety during exercise, it's essential to start with gentle exercises and gradually increase intensity and duration. Seniors should consult with their healthcare provider before starting any exercise regimen, especially if they have any underlying health conditions. Additionally, participating in group exercise classes or senior fall prevention programs can provide guidance and support from trained professionals.

Balance and Coordination Exercises

Balance and coordination exercises specifically target the body's ability to maintain stability and prevent falls. These exercises focus on improving proprioception (awareness of body position) and strengthening the muscles involved in balance.

Some effective balance exercises for seniors include:

  • Standing on one leg for 30 seconds, gradually increasing the duration and difficulty as balance improves.
  • Heel-to-toe walk, where the heel of one foot touches the toes of the other foot with each step.
  • Tai Chi or yoga, which incorporate slow, controlled movements that enhance balance and coordination.

It's important to note that balance exercises should be performed on a stable surface with a support nearby, such as a chair or countertop, to prevent falls during the initial stages.

By incorporating regular exercise routines that include both strength training and balance exercises, seniors can improve their physical health, enhance stability, and reduce the risk of falls. It's important to consult with healthcare providers and consider participating in programs that focus on preventing falls in older adults to ensure a safe and effective exercise regimen.

Medication Management

Proper medication management plays a crucial role in preventing falls among seniors. Understanding the potential side effects of medications and maintaining effective communication with healthcare providers are key steps in promoting senior safety.

Understanding Medication Side Effects

Certain medications can have side effects that may increase the risk of falls in seniors. It is essential for seniors and their caregivers to be aware of these potential effects. Some common medication side effects that can contribute to falls include:

Medication Side Effect Impact on Fall Risk
Dizziness Increases the risk of loss of balance
Drowsiness Impairs alertness and coordination
Vision changes Affects depth perception and visual acuity
Muscle weakness Reduces strength and stability
Low blood pressure Can lead to lightheadedness and fainting

Seniors should thoroughly review their medications with their healthcare provider to identify any potential side effects that may increase fall risk. If a medication is found to have adverse effects, the healthcare provider may suggest alternative options or adjust the dosage to minimize the risk.

Regular medication reviews are essential, especially when new medications are prescribed or changes occur in the existing treatment plan. Seniors and their caregivers should be proactive in reporting any unusual symptoms or concerns related to medication use to their healthcare providers.

Communication with Healthcare Providers

Maintaining open lines of communication with healthcare providers is vital for effective medication management and fall prevention. Seniors should regularly discuss their medications with their primary care physician or pharmacist to ensure they are taking the appropriate dosages and to address any concerns or potential side effects.

During medical appointments, seniors should provide a comprehensive list of all the medications they are taking, including prescription drugs, over-the-counter medications, and supplements. This information helps healthcare providers identify potential drug interactions and assess the overall impact on fall risk.

In addition to medication discussions, seniors should discuss any falls or near-falls they have experienced with their healthcare providers. This information can help healthcare providers identify underlying causes and develop personalized fall prevention strategies. Regular check-ups provide an opportunity to review the effectiveness of the current treatment plan and make any necessary adjustments.

Remember, open and honest communication with healthcare providers is vital for managing medications and preventing falls. By maintaining a collaborative relationship, seniors can receive the best possible care and reduce their risk of falls.

Assistive Devices and Technology

In the effort to prevent falls in seniors, the use of assistive devices and technology can play a significant role. These tools are designed to enhance mobility, provide support, and promptly alert others in case of a fall. Two key areas in this regard are walking aids and mobility devices, as well as fall detection and alert systems.

Walking Aids and Mobility Devices

Walking aids and mobility devices can greatly improve the stability and confidence of seniors, reducing the risk of falls. These devices are available in various forms to cater to different needs and levels of mobility.

Walking Aid/Mobility Device Description
Canes Canes provide additional support and balance while walking. They come in various styles, including single-point canes, quad canes, and offset canes, each offering different levels of stability.
Walkers Walkers provide more comprehensive support by offering a wider base of stability. They typically come with handgrips, a frame, and four legs, allowing seniors to walk with greater confidence.
Rollators Rollators are walkers equipped with wheels, brakes, and a seat. They provide stability and the convenience of a seat for resting. Some rollators also feature storage compartments or baskets.

It's important for seniors to choose the appropriate walking aid or mobility device based on their specific needs and physical condition. Consulting with a healthcare professional or physical therapist can help determine the most suitable option. Additionally, regular use of these devices should be accompanied by exercises to maintain strength, balance, and coordination. 

Fall Detection and Alert Systems

Fall detection and alert systems are technological solutions designed to promptly detect falls and notify caregivers or emergency services. These systems offer an added layer of safety and peace of mind for seniors and their loved ones.

Fall Detection and Alert Systems Description
Wearable Devices Wearable devices, such as wristbands or pendants, are equipped with sensors that can detect sudden movements or changes in position indicative of a fall. These devices can automatically send alerts to designated contacts or monitoring centers.
Home-Based Systems Home-based fall detection systems include sensors placed strategically throughout the home. These sensors can detect falls and trigger alerts to caregivers or emergency services. Some systems may also have additional features like motion sensors to detect prolonged inactivity.

When considering fall detection and alert systems, it's important to choose a reliable and user-friendly option. Additionally, maintaining open communication with healthcare providers and emergency contacts is crucial to ensure that appropriate actions can be taken in the event of a fall.

By utilizing walking aids and mobility devices, as well as fall detection and alert systems, seniors can enhance their safety and maintain their independence. However, it's important to remember that these tools are supplementary and should not replace other fall prevention strategies, such as regular exercise, home modifications, and lifestyle changes. Taking a comprehensive approach to fall prevention can help seniors lead healthier and more independent lives.

Lifestyle and Behavioral Changes

Preventing falls in seniors requires a multifaceted approach that includes making lifestyle and behavioral changes. By addressing factors such as footwear and clothing considerations, as well as incorporating fall prevention strategies into daily activities, seniors can reduce their risk of falling.

Footwear and Clothing Considerations

Choosing the right footwear and clothing can play a significant role in preventing falls among seniors. Here are some considerations to keep in mind:

  • Footwear: Seniors should opt for shoes that provide proper support, stability, and traction. Shoes with non-slip soles and a low heel are recommended. It's important to ensure that the shoes fit well, with enough room for toes to move comfortably. Avoid shoes with high heels, flip-flops, or shoes that are too loose, as they can increase the risk of tripping or slipping.
  • Clothing: Loose-fitting clothing can pose a tripping hazard, so seniors should choose well-fitting garments that are not too long or too loose. Avoid clothing with long, flowing sleeves or wide pant legs that may get caught on objects. Wearing non-skid socks or slippers with rubber soles can provide additional traction when walking on smooth surfaces.

By paying attention to footwear and clothing choices, seniors can significantly reduce their risk of falls.

Fall Prevention Strategies in Daily Activities

Incorporating fall prevention strategies into daily activities is essential for maintaining balance and reducing the risk of falls. Here are some practical tips:

  • Clear pathways: Ensure that walkways and hallways are free from clutter, loose rugs, and other obstacles that may increase the risk of tripping. Secure loose cords or wires, and use adhesive strips or rugs with non-slip backing to secure them to the floor.
  • Use handrails and grab bars: Install handrails along staircases and in bathrooms to provide support and stability. Grab bars near toilets and in bathing areas can assist with balance and prevent falls.
  • Take your time: Encourage seniors to move at a comfortable pace and avoid rushing. Taking small, deliberate steps can help maintain balance. It's important to pause and hold onto a stable surface, like a countertop or handrail, when needed.
  • Be mindful of environmental factors: Be cautious of wet or slippery surfaces, especially in the bathroom or kitchen. Wipe up spills immediately and use non-slip mats or rugs in areas prone to water or moisture.
  • Stay active: Engaging in regular physical activity can improve strength, balance, and coordination, reducing the risk of falls. Consider participating in senior fall prevention programs or exercises specifically designed for older adults. 

By incorporating these lifestyle and behavioral changes into daily routines, seniors can create a safer environment and reduce the risk of falls. However, it's important to remember that each individual's needs may vary. Consulting with healthcare professionals can provide tailored guidance and further assistance in preventing falls. FAQs

What should I do if my senior loved one falls?

If your senior loved one falls, it's important to assess their injuries and seek medical attention if necessary. Encourage them to rest and avoid putting weight on the injured area. If they are unable to get up or are experiencing severe pain, call 911 or seek emergency medical attention immediately.

How can I convince my senior loved one to use assistive devices?

Many seniors may resist using assistive devices because they view them as a sign of weakness or loss of independence. It's important to have an open and honest conversation with your senior loved one about the benefits of using these devices, such as increased safety and mobility. Encourage them to try out different devices until they find one that works for them.

What are some signs that my senior loved one may be at risk of falling?

There are several warning signs that your senior loved one may be at risk of falling, including:

  • Muscle weakness or balance problems
  • Difficulty walking or standing
  • Dizziness or lightheadedness
  • Vision problems
  • Medications that cause drowsiness or affect balance

If you notice any of these symptoms in your senior loved one, talk to their healthcare provider about ways to reduce their risk of falling.

Are there any home modifications that can help prevent falls?

Yes, there are several home modifications that can help prevent falls, including:

  • Installing handrails on both sides of staircases
  • Adding non-slip treads on stairs
  • Installing motion sensor lights in hallways and bathrooms
  • Removing thresholds between rooms
  • Installing a raised toilet seat

Consider hiring a professional contractor who specializes in home modifications for seniors to ensure that the modifications are done safely and effectively.
